Scientists have created an invalid carriage working on compressed air

The specialists at the Pitmurg University have developed a handicapped carriage that works on compressed air instead of electricity.
PneuChair does not use heavy-duty batteries and sophisticated electronics. The chair weighs 36 kilograms, it charges in 10 minutes, while electrically similar chairs in a few hours.
PneuChair is not afraid of water, so you can go to water parks, beaches, pools. The length of the route is 5 km.
